For each immigrant group (ie. Mexican, Chinese, Puerto Rican, Arab), know general things about it. Know the trajectory the group took (what their immigration experience was like: why did they come, how did they settle, what obstacles did they encounter, what level of assimilation did they end up having), know if there are any contemporary issues involving the group (ie. Puerto Rico’s question over whether it will become a state), know where the group stands in terms of occupational and educational attainment, know if it has any similarities to other groups (ie. The Chinese and the Italians), and what their various experiences might say about America or the American experience. Obviously, each group has different things that are unique to that group (ie. The various names for the generations of Japanese-Americans), be familiar with those.
